Is this the Right Employer for You? 

It is easy to get caught up in the excitement of being chosen for a new position. How do you decide whether the offer you have been extended is the one you should take? Consider these 5 ways to ensure that you make the right decision:

  1. Look Closer at the Job Description: A cursory read of a job description may seem like a good fit. It pays to step back and look a little closer. Do you see anything in the description that benefits you and your career? Does it only list out a litany of skills you must have but says nothing about professional growth opportunities? A thoughtful company will also indicate things like their culture and some perks and benefits.
  2. Think About How They Communicate with You: Do they reply in a reasonable amount of time, or do you have to initiate communication? All communication should be professional, but it doesn’t have to be stiff. A little personalization is helpful since it indicates that you are being regarded as an individual, not just another applicant. However, getting an email full of emojis may indicate a lack of professionalism!
  3. Look at the Company’s Purpose or Mission Statement: As you research this new company, look at its mission statement. Does it resonate with you? Can you connect with it?
  4. Remember the Interview Process Goes Both Ways: Keep in mind that you are on the spot during the interview, and so is the company. Pay attention to what is happening as you answer questions. Does the interviewer seem interested in your answer? Do they make you feel comfortable?
  5. Consider How They Answer Your Questions: At the end of almost every interview will be your chance to ask questions. Please take full advantage of it. Ask questions that require a solid answer, such as, “How has leadership handled communication of changes during the pandemic?” This gives you a better picture of how the company handles aspects vital to you.
